If the shocks/coils are original and tired,it will definitely have a negative effect on handling.Weak Shocks won't dampen properly,and weak coils won't carry the front-end weight properly,causing erratic alignment-changes and poor handling.If the tops of the tires are leaned in when parked,loaded or empty,that changes toe-in,which will cause darting/hunting of the steering since the tires will be pushing inwards,which will effectively cause lift in the front-end,since the tires are trying to push together at the front while moving.Hope this helps.
